AI Overview
Aquinas College brings together liberal arts learning with a strong commitment to sustainability—its sustainable business program and Sustainable Studies major reflect campus-wide environmental values. Located in Grand Rapids, this Catholic Dominican college attracts students who want personal attention (small classes, accessible professors) while exploring social justice issues. Students passionate about meaningful conversation, community engagement, and environmental stewardship fit naturally here. The college's integrated study abroad program sends most students overseas, unusual for a small Midwestern school.
